Bandaging by Elegant_Back_3877 in circumcisedaustralia

[–]ryedge 0 points1 point  (0 children)

From a wound healing perspective, you should be pretty much good from 1-2 weeks (depending on whether there were complications or dehiscence). So if you still have stitches or open wounds, you should follow up with a doctor.

Otherwise, if you're still getting lymphoedema (the puffy or donut swelling in the remaining inner foreskin) that could still warrant a light compression bandage every so often to keep it under control whilst the lymphatic system heals.

I had mine bandage on and off for a few weeks just to keep that under control, as well as to use as a buffer when going back to work and couldn't afford to get aroused every 10 steps until I got used to the constant exposure.
